Accordingly, Provisional Operating License No. DPR-18 is hereby amended by redescribing the existing Paragraph 2.E for format and renumbering purposes and to incorporate updating revisions to the Security Plan, and by incorporating a 'aw Paragraph 2.E(2) to read as follows:

2.E Physical Protection The licensee shall maintain in effect and fully implement all provisions of the following Commission-approved documents, including amendments and changes made pursuant to the authority of 10 CFR 50.54(p), which are being withheld from public disclosure pursuant to 10 CFR 2.790(d):

(1) Security Plan collectively titled "R. E. Ginna Nuclear Power Plant Unit 1 Security Dlan," dated January 19, 1978, as revised December 8, iJ'A, March 27, 1979, June 29,1979, December 14, 1979 and September 10, 1980.

(2) Safeguards Ccntingency Plan included as revised Chapter 8 (Revisions 12 and 13), submitted hursuant to 10 CFR 73,40 by the licensee's letter dated April 3,1980 as rcvised by letter dated July 24, 1980, to the "R. E.

Ginna Nuclear Power Plant Unit 1 Security Plan," dated January 19, 1978, as revised April 3,1980, July 24,1980, and September 10, 1980. The Contingency Plan shall be fully implemented,in accordance with 10 CFR 73.40(h),

within 30 days of this approval by the Commission.

3.

This amendment is effective as of the date of issuance.
